The chilies are harvested at 3‑5 cm length, red in colour, and contain 12 % moisture. They are delivered without stems and meet the following quality limits: broken peppers no more than 4 %, discoloured pods up to 5 %, and loose seeds up to 2 %. Each export batch is packed in new polypropylene bags holding 50 kg each, and the facility can process up to 500 metric tons per month.
In the global hot‑pepper market, the bird's eye variety is recognised for its intense pungency and consistent size, making it a preferred choice for manufacturers of sauces and spice blends. Typical storage for fresh chilies in this segment is a cool, dry environment at 15‑20 °C to preserve colour and heat. The 12 % moisture level aligns with standard specifications for fresh capsicum intended for immediate processing or frozen export.

Before placing an order, buyers should request a recent phytosanitary certificate and confirm whether a health certificate is required for their destination country. Verifying the sample quality, including colour, moisture level and seed integrity, helps ensure the shipment meets the buyer’s standards. It is also advisable to ask the supplier for recent batch test results that document broken‑pepper and seed‑loss percentages.
Logistics planning should include confirmation of the 35‑day delivery lead time and the Incoterms that will apply, as the supplier does not specify them in the listing. Importers typically arrange sea freight from Lagos ports, and should negotiate freight costs and insurance with their carrier. Payment terms such as L/C at sight or T/T should be clarified in the contract, together with the timing of the balance payment after inspection.
Quality assurance can be reinforced by arranging a third‑party inspection at the loading port, focusing on size, moisture, colour and the limits for broken peppers, discoloured pods and loose seeds. Request a copy of the inspection report and any laboratory analysis that supports the 12 % moisture claim. Proper documentation, including the commercial invoice, packing list and any health certificates, will smooth customs clearance in the destination market.
